Phebe Emmaline Speer Clampitt

Mrs. Phebe Emmaline Speer Clampitt died at 5:00 p.m. Wednesday, March 19, 1952 at the home of her daughter Mrs. Carrie Kern, Route 6, Bedford, Indiana. She had been bed-fast for 23 months.

The 82-year-old Lawrence County native was born October 3, 1869 to Robert K and Phoebe Fountain Speer. She was married to William Curtis Clampitt on October 5, 1894 and her husband preceded her in death on June 30, 1932.

A member of Pinhook Christian Church, Pinhook, Lawrence County, Indiana. She is survived by two daughters, Mrs. Carrie A. Clampitt Kern (Harry), Bedford, Indiana and Mrs. Gretel May Clampitt Richards (Wesley), Madison, Indiana; one son,Charlie O. Clampitt (Blanche), Scottsburg, Indiana; 13 grand children; nine great grandchildren; several nieces and nephews One son Marion Robert "Ethal" Clampitt preceded her in death on June 4, 1929.

Services will be held at 2:30 p.m. Sunday at the Pinhook Christian Church with Reverend Charles Kern officiating. Interment ill be in the Pinhook Cemetery, Pinhook, Lawrence County, Indiana.

Friends may call at the Day & Carter Mortuary after noon on Friday.
